26.6.8.2.2 Class template uniform_real_distribution [rand.dist.uni.real]

A uniform_real_distribution random number distribution produces random numbers x, ax < b , distributed according to the constant probability density function p(x | a,b) = 1 / (b - a) . Note: This implies that p(x | a,b) is undefined when a == b.  — end note ]

template<class RealType = double>
 class uniform_real_distribution{
public:
 // types
 using result_type = RealType;
 using param_type  = unspecified;

 // constructors and reset functions
 explicit uniform_real_distribution(RealType a = 0.0, RealType b = 1.0);
 explicit uniform_real_distribution(const param_type& parm);
 void reset();

 // generating functions
 template<class URBG>
   result_type operator()(URBG& g);
 template<class URBG>
   result_type operator()(URBG& g, const param_type& parm);

 // property functions
 result_type a() const;
 result_type b() const;
 param_type param() const;
 void param(const param_type& parm);
 result_type min() const;
 result_type max() const;
};

explicit uniform_real_distribution(RealType a = 0.0, RealType b = 1.0);

Requires: ab and b - anumeric_limits<RealType>::max() .

Effects: Constructs a uniform_real_distribution object; a and b correspond to the respective parameters of the distribution.

result_type a() const;

Returns: The value of the a parameter with which the object was constructed.

result_type b() const;

Returns: The value of the b parameter with which the object was constructed.
